To track a letter from the Department for Work and Pensions (DWP), you can use the tracking service provided by Royal Mail if the letter was sent via this method. Check the tracking number provided in the notification you received, and visit the Royal Mail website to enter the number and view the delivery status. If you don’t have a tracking number, or if the letter was sent by a different courier, you may need to contact the DWP directly for assistance.
